漫画推荐网站设计:从用户体验到技术实现的全方位解析213
近年来,随着二次元文化的蓬勃发展,漫画阅读逐渐成为大众娱乐的重要组成部分。因此,一个优秀的漫画推荐网站设计,不仅需要满足用户阅读漫画的需求,更要提供个性化、高效、便捷的服务,提升用户体验,从而脱颖而出。本文将从用户体验、功能设计、技术实现等方面,深入探讨漫画推荐网站的设计要点,希望能为 aspiring web developers 和漫画爱好者提供一些参考。
一、 用户体验至上:抓住用户的眼球与心
一个成功的漫画推荐网站,其核心在于用户体验。首先,网站的视觉设计必须简洁明了,排版清晰,避免冗余信息干扰用户的阅读体验。图片质量高清且加载速度快,是吸引用户的关键。网站的整体风格应该与目标受众的审美相符,例如,针对年轻用户的网站可以采用更活泼、更时尚的设计风格。此外,网站的导航栏需要清晰易懂,方便用户快速找到自己想看的漫画。
个性化推荐是提升用户体验的核心功能。网站需要根据用户的阅读历史、收藏、评分等数据,进行精准的推荐,避免信息过载,让用户快速找到感兴趣的漫画。推荐算法可以结合多种技术,例如协同过滤、基于内容的推荐等,提升推荐的精准度和多样性。同时,网站应该提供多种筛选和排序方式,例如按类型、按更新时间、按人气等,方便用户根据自己的喜好进行筛选。
良好的用户反馈机制也是提升用户体验的重要一环。网站应该提供方便快捷的评论、评分功能,允许用户对漫画进行评价和互动,从而营造活跃的社区氛围。用户反馈可以为网站的改进提供宝贵的参考,例如,用户提出的建议可以帮助网站改进推荐算法或增加新的功能。
二、 功能设计:满足多样化的阅读需求
除了基本的漫画阅读功能外,一个优秀的漫画推荐网站还需要具备一些额外的功能,以满足用户多样化的需求。例如:
搜索功能:强大且精准的搜索功能能够帮助用户快速找到目标漫画。
收藏功能:方便用户收藏自己喜欢的漫画,随时随地继续阅读。
离线下载功能:方便用户在没有网络的情况下也能阅读漫画。
阅读设置:允许用户自定义阅读背景、字体大小、亮度等,提升阅读舒适度。
社区功能:用户可以进行评论、互动,分享阅读心得。
用户中心:方便用户管理个人信息、阅读记录等。
多平台支持:网站应该支持多种设备,例如电脑、手机、平板电脑等。
三、 技术实现:构建稳定可靠的平台
网站的技术实现需要考虑网站的性能、安全性、可扩展性等因素。选择合适的技术栈至关重要。例如,后端可以使用 , Python (Django/Flask), PHP (Laravel) 等,数据库可以使用 MySQL, PostgreSQL, MongoDB 等。前端可以使用 React, Vue, Angular 等框架,提高开发效率和用户体验。
为了保证网站的性能,需要进行合理的数据库设计和优化,使用缓存技术,例如 Redis, Memcached 等,减少数据库访问压力。网站的安全性也至关重要,需要采取多种安全措施,例如防止 SQL 注入、XSS 攻击等。为了应对未来的发展,网站的设计应该具有良好的可扩展性,方便后期维护和升级。
此外,漫画的存储和管理也是一个重要的技术问题。网站需要选择合适的存储方案,例如云存储,保证漫画的安全性以及快速访问。同时,需要对漫画进行有效的管理,例如版本控制、版权保护等。
四、 持续改进:用户反馈是宝贵的财富
网站上线后,持续改进至关重要。需要定期收集用户反馈,分析用户行为数据,不断优化网站的功能和性能。A/B 测试可以帮助确定最佳的设计方案。例如,可以测试不同的推荐算法,选择效果最好的算法。持续的改进可以提升用户体验,提高网站的用户粘性。
总结而言,一个优秀的漫画推荐网站设计需要从用户体验出发,结合多种技术手段,不断改进和完善。只有这样,才能在这个竞争激烈的市场中脱颖而出,成为漫画爱好者心目中的首选平台。
2025-03-28

